PAYMENT SUSPENDED

PRIMARY PRODUCERS’ BANK

ANOTHER N.S.W. INSTITUTION

PREJUDICE OF FORMER CRASH

fjr.iteii Press Association —By Electric Telegraph Copyright.)

SYDNEY, Aug. 24

The Primary Producers'’ Bank of Australia, Limited, with headquarters at Sydney and branches in other States, suspended payment as from to-day. Shareholders are to lie recommended to place the bank in voluntary liquidation. The chairman of directors, Mr H. Sehweiger, announced tonight. that if the bank’s securities rc:7liised anything like the bank’s valuation every depositor should ultimately receive :20s in the £l.

The bank, which was established in 1923, encountered unprecedented difficulties, accentuated by the pronounced fall in the values of wheat and o T hor primary produce, a marked reduction m security values such as country lands, the necessity of maintaining advances to farmers coupled with is tea dOy dbcliniiig 'deposits, the lack of adequate capital, and tlio inability to obtain ' temporary accpininodatroir or to amalgamate ivith any other iinanci.il institution, w'hile most of the hank’s clients were unable to reduce rh* ir indebtedness =in the slightest degree. There was no alternative, added ’ Mr. Sehweiger, hut to close the bank s doors. The hank’s paid-up capital w an £439401. Deposits at the latest bala neesheet (February) amounted to £ E4sT*.845. Assets totalled £2,102,443, ot which bills, discounted loans advances and other assets accounted tor £1,592,315. The bank held £376,086 in’liquid assets, including £37,890 m cash, £92,000 at short call, and £140.678 in Commonwealth bonds. Air. Sehweiger added that his bank had been seriously prejudiced by the closing of the New’ South Wales Savings Bank.
